Abstract

The number of offshore drilling rigs has decreased to about 575 in 1996 due to lower daily rental rates. Increased drilling activity for petroleum and natural gas in 1996, however, is giving suppliers and offshore drillers greater earnings prospects for the next three to five years. Coiled tubing and 3D seismic are among technologies that are becoming important, also. Investors for the long term will find several good stocks here.
